Review: Hilton Izmir

Hilton Izmir King Executive Room

Date of stay: March 30-31, 2017
Address: Gazi Osmanpasa Bulvari No 7, Izmir
Nightly Rate: 10,000 Hilton points
Room: King Guest Room Sea View, upgraded to King Executive Corner Room
How to get here: From Adnan Menderes Airport, take the train to Hilal station and from there, change to Izmir Metro and get off at Γ‡ankaya station. The hotel is a few minutes walk from there.

CONCLUSION

It was my first time to visit Izmir and I was glad I stayed at the Hilton Izmir. The view from the rooms and the executive lounge were just fantasticπŸ˜‰ The food offerings both from the breakfast restaurant and the happy hour in the executive lounge were extensive. They were even serving quail eggs in the main breakfast restaurant which I've seen for the first time in a hotel's breakfast buffet so kudos to you guys. The welcome amenity of fruits and a bottle of red wine, as well as the birthday cake on my birthday was just impressive. Of course, all the staff were very professional and helpful. If there's one little thing I wish for, it would be that they have their own fitness center and pool exclusive for their guests since during my visit to their Health Club, it was really crowded. Overall, a very nice hotel and I would definitely stay here again when I'm back in Izmir 😍
